【问题标题】:Magmi bulk image import (associate by sku)Magmi 批量图像导入(按 sku 关联)
【发布时间】:2013-09-19 06:59:36
【问题描述】:

我有一个包含大约 6000 张图片的文件夹,所有图片均根据通过 csv 在 magento 中导入的 sku 命名。我已经安装了 magmi 和图像属性处理器。如果我将这些图像放入媒体/导入中,它们会通过 sku 关联,还是我必须在我的配置/脚本中做一些特定的事情?

【问题讨论】:

    标签: image magento import magmi skus


    【解决方案1】:

    这个 Magmi 插件“图像属性处理器 v1.0.25” 启用将图像导入 magmi, http://sourceforge.net/projects/magmi/files/magmi-0.7/plugins/packages/

    您只需要在图像模块中配置您的文件夹。

    配置: 图片搜索路径:图片的相对路径,文件夹将是“media/import”(检查您的 magmi“magento 目录的文件系统路径”,如果您有“magento_folder/magmi”,magento 目录的文件系统路径应该是“.. /../")

    CSV 文件中的列必须命名为“image”、“small_image”、“thumbnail”(区分大小写!!) 在此列中将是“imagename.jpg”之类的值。

    就是这样

    【讨论】:

    • 您好,感谢您的回答。我的 csv 还没有这些列。我已将所有图像上传到 magento_docroot/media/import,它说没有 image attributes found in datasource, disabling image processor。我猜是因为这些列在 csv 中不存在。如果我复制 sku 列并找到一种将 .jpg 附加到所有行的方法,我可以使用这种方法来实现吗?我希望只有一种方法可以将图像与 sku 列相匹配。我以前没用过这个工具,但我比 Magento 默认导入器更喜欢它!
    • 不需要这个。使用值替换器创建虚拟图像列:),替换属性:图像,图像的新值:{item.sku}.jpg,你就完成了!
    • 非常好!在文档中没有看到那个小宝石。
    • 对我可以用来基于 sku 列创建新列的语法有什么想法吗?我已经尝试了一些方法,但仍然出现数据源错误。
    • 没关系,我把图片放在第一个表单字段中,将 {item.sku}.jpg 放在第二个表单字段中,再次感谢!
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多